Club Pick 1


You ever stumble on something so wild, so beautifully unexpected, that you just pause and think—how is this real? That’s Stara Kupaža. A red wine born from the lush, rolling hills of Timok, Serbia.
This bottle is a field blend fever dream—we're talking Prokupac, Blaufränkisch, Začinjak, Vranac, Crna Tamjanika, Pinot Noir, Cab Franc, Cab Sauv, Merlot, Chardonnay, and Riesling all dancing together. Yes, red and white grapes!
This is ancestral winemaking at its finest. Zero intervention. Just grapes, wild yeast, and time.

Club Pick 2


BonBon is a juicy, sun-drenched gem from the Dalmatian coast, made from Plavac Mali — Croatia’s beloved native grape (think of it as Zinfandel’s rugged, seaside cousin).
This is natural wine with zero pretense — just pure joy, family roots, and wild, sun-ripened flavor bottled with love. It's called BonBon for a reason: it's sweet in spirit, not in taste.

Club Pick 4


A golden-hued, sun-soaked sipper from Sicily, CALA Macerato is bright, wild, and unapologetically itself. Made from Catarratto with a little skin contact magic, it’s zesty, textured, and totally alive. Funky, fresh, and full of soul.
Pair it with anything from grilled peaches to miso eggplant, tacos to tikka—it plays nice with bold flavors and good company.

Club Pick 5


“Pomalo” is a Croatian word that means slow down, no rush, take it easy. And honestly? That’s exactly what this bottle is about.
From Slavonija, where time stretches out and meals last just a little longer, this chill rosé is made from Frankovka, known elsewhere as Blaufränkisch. It’s light, it’s refreshing, it’s unapologetically easygoing. Just like you after a glass of Pomalo.

Club Pick 6




An artful blend of Chardonnay, Chenin Blanc, and Sauvignon Blanc crafted by Patrick Bouju and Justine Loiseau. The presence of Chardonnay and partial wood aging creates a lush mouthfeel, while Chenin Blanc and Sauvignon add a bright acidity and a touch of minerality to the mix. Best served chilled on a sunny afternoon
